Transaction 620a5bd13cc54e93fbe26441f09c438e5b5fd94226b142b91f959273da4b780a
1 Input
1 Output
-
620a5bd13cc54e93fbe26441f09c438e5b5fd94226b142b91f959273da4b780a:0
- value
- 6636195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21dc3fb4dd89d2761a9ef23503eee1c3a196c7e6 OP_EQUAL
- address
- 34n452rYAe8pEWkkk9XCp4NhEwJpHzcQNS